Embedded Software Engineer - Tampa, FL

Location: Tampa, FL, United States
Date Posted: 07-23-2018
The Embedded Software Engineer is responsible for leading the technical development of complex embedded software solutions.  The ideal candidate must have strong embedded software development written and debugged device drivers and applications for RTOSs.
 
REQUIREMENTS
  • Experience with Real-Time Operating Systems (RTOS e.g. QNX, VxWorks, LynxOS, INTEGRITY, ThreadX, etc)
  • Experience with embedded systems
  • Strong programming skills in C / C++ required
  • Experience with PowerPC, ARM, x86 or MIPS or any MMU-based architecture/assembly
  • Experience writing Low level device drivers such as Ethernet, serial, flash, I2C, interrupt controllers
  • Should be excited to take on new challenge and follow through to completion
  • Must be a United States citizen
 
PREFERRED SKILLS / EXPERIENCE
  • Knowledge of higher level components such as IP, UDP, TCP, USB, PCI, VME
  • DO-178B Experience
  • Ability to operate an oscilloscope, logic analyzer or bus analyzer
  • Ability to solder circuit boards


EDUCATION
  • Bachelor's Degree, Computer Science, Electrical Engineering or related field of study



JO-1806-648
or
this job portal is powered by CATS